CHRISTCHURCH EXCURSION.
TWO TRAIN'S ON SATURDAY. A COMBINED GATHERING. 'By Telegraph.—Special to Guaroian)CHRISTCHURCH. March 29. A full meeting of the executive oi the West Coasters Association was held to-night. 'lhe Chairman (Mr G. RHuiltor) was empowered to negotiate with Greymnuth and Westßuul Progress League regarding Back to the Coast trains at Christmas, and in connections with Grey mouth Borough Diamond He said the Department had agreed to extending the special concession fares to West Coasters from any part of the Dominion.
A .deputation consisting of Messrs Hunter. L. llolling. C. Hinge, and C. F. Saunders reported having interviewed the District Traffic .M uiager that morning, requesting arrangements for running Saturday's cancelled train, next Saturday tie made. Mr IT. Chapin.m agreed to this. The deputation's action was endorsed. The train leaves Christchurch at <5.25 a.in., au hour before the Point .Elizabeth Co-operative Coal Coy. tr'iin. Other details of the time table have not yet been arranged, hut members of the executive will travel on both trains. It is expected that a motor party organised by the Greymouth Progess League will he recruited from the two trains.
Mr Hunter reported that both trains ■would run to Hokitika. Several athletes for Runanaga snorts would be travelling, also the Marist League seniors. Linwood bowlers, and ladies hockey team. The two soccer teams have cancelled their tickets ns me competitions commence at Christchurch on Saturday.
